Comprehending Sweden's Healthcare Framework
Sweden operates under a universal healthcare model, heavily moneyed by taxes and managed at the local level by county councils (regioner). When it concerns pharmaceutical drugs, the Swedish Medical Products Agency (Läkemedelsverket) acts as the nationwide authority accountable for managing the advancement, production, and marketing of medications, including all analgesics (painkillers).
Unlike some nations where specific prescription drugs can be gotten by means of telehealth without an established case history, Sweden implements extensive oversight. The country prioritizes holistic and evidence-based pain management, implying pharmaceuticals are seldom recommended as a standalone or first-line treatment for persistent conditions.
Categories of Painkillers in Sweden
Pain relief medications in Sweden are usually divided into two categories: over-the-counter (OTC) drugs and prescription-only medications.

To legally acquire prescription pain relievers in Sweden, patients should follow a standardized medical treatment. Attempting to bypass these legal channels-- such as buying prescription drugs online without a legitimate prescription-- is prohibited and positions serious health and legal risks.
Actions to Receive a Prescription:
- Consult a Physician: The patient needs to check out a certified medical professional, generally at a local university hospital (vårdcentral), an emergency situation space, or Köp narkotikaklassade läkemedel Sverige through a specialized pain clinic (smärtklinik).
- Medical Evaluation: The medical professional carries out a thorough diagnostic examination to identify the underlying cause of the pain.
- Treatment Plan Formulation: Doctors in Sweden follow rigorous national guidelines. Non-pharmacological treatments-- such as physical treatment, c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), or lifestyle adjustments-- are frequently recommended together with or prior to medication.
- Issuing the Prescription: If pharmaceutical intervention is considered needed, the physician gets in the prescription digitally into the nationwide e-prescription system (e-recept).
- Dispensing at the Pharmacy: The client goes to any authorized pharmacy (apotek) with valid recognition to collect the medication.
Safety Regulations and Restrictions
Sweden imposes strict controls on narcotics and habit-forming drugs under the Narcotics Drugs Punishments Act (Narkotikastrafflagen).
- Keeping an eye on Systems: Physicians have access to patient medication histories to keep track of the frequency and amount of illegal drugs gave, preventing "medical professional shopping."

Typically, tourists are permitted to bring a maximum three-month supply of individual medication, provided they can show the medication is for personal usage (through a doctor's certificate, prescription copy, or pharmacy receipt). Strong opioids generally need stricter documents, especially for travelers going into from outside the Schengen location.

Risks of Unregulated Purchasing
Attempting to acquire prescription painkillers beyond the legal Swedish healthcare system exposes people to considerable hazards:
- Counterfeit Medications: Illicit online drug stores often sell fake drugs that might include incorrect does, harmful contaminants, or totally various, unsafe chemical compounds.
- Legal Consequences: Importing narcotics without a valid prescription makes up drug smuggling under Swedish law, which carries heavy fines and possible jail time.
- Health Complications: Misusing strong analgesics without medical supervision dramatically increases the danger of overdose, dependency, respiratory depression, and deadly interactions with other substances.

2. Can I use a foreign prescription to get pain relievers in Sweden?
Prescriptions issued by doctors within the European Union (EU) and European Economic Area (EEA) are generally valid in Sweden, offered they include the required patient and doctor information. Nevertheless, dispensing regulated compounds (narcotics) on a foreign prescription can be subject to additional confirmation by Swedish pharmacists.
3. What should I do if I run out of my chronic pain medication while visiting Sweden?
If you are checking out from an EU/EEA nation and have a chronic condition, you ought to get in touch with a Swedish health center (vårdcentral). Bring your original prescription, medical records, or the medication product packaging to help the Swedish doctor assess your ongoing medical requirements and provide a short-term local prescription if appropriate.
4. Are there alternative pain management treatments readily available in Sweden?
Yes. Sweden strongly highlights multidisciplinary pain management. Public health care heavily funds physiotherapy, occupational therapy, and specialized rehab programs created to help patients handle chronic pain successfully without relying entirely on long-term pharmaceutical use.
5. How do I deal with unused or ended painkillers in Sweden?
Never ever throw medication in home garbage or flush it down the toilet, as this damages the environment. You can return any unused or ended prescription painkillers to any regional pharmacy (apotek) in Sweden complimentary of charge for safe destruction.
